So… what actually is an ACEO? 🤯

For the uninitiated (aka me like four weeks ago), ACEO stands for Art Cards, Editions & Originals - tiny collectible pieces of art. Every ACEO measures 2.5” x 3.5”, and you can build up a collection featuring all your favourite artists. 🎨

Another round of playing with this technique I stumbled upon last week ☺️🌈

I love using a squeegee and palette knives to spread paint, and my new method involves piping the paint onto glass (rather than paper) and swiping up every single drop before lathering the swirly, stripy mixture onto a fresh sheet. 🎨

I’m planning to spend a bit more time in the next few days playing around with this technique as I have many wonderings, ideas and thought bubbles that need seeing to… 💭 

A quick note on the glass palette: only use glass you know to be tempered for something like this, regular glass can easily crack under pressure. Any surface that doesn’t suck up the paint will do, it doesn’t need to be glass (it doesn’t even have to be transparent). Always take care when working with glass, tempered or otherwise, and if in doubt (or you’re prone to accidents, some of us are 🫶🏼) search out another option as it’ll work just as well. You’ll rarely hear me say this but… play with caution! ☺️🩵
